House Demolition Service in Houston, TX
House demolition services involve the careful and efficient removal of entire residential structures, whether for new construction, renovation projects, or property clearing. These services typically cover the demolition of single-family homes, small multi-unit buildings, and other residential structures, ensuring that the site is prepared for subsequent development or landscaping. Property owners often seek this service to safely and responsibly clear a property, understand the scope of work involved, and ensure compliance with local regulations and permits before beginning a demolition project.
Before requesting house demolition, property owners should consider factors such as the size and construction type of the building, the presence of hazardous materials like asbestos or lead paint, and the necessary permits or approvals required by local authorities. It is also helpful to understand the timeline and process involved, including site cleanup and disposal of debris, to plan accordingly. Clear communication about these details can facilitate a smoother demolition process aligned with project goals and safety standards.

House Demolition Service Questions
What types of structures can be demolished? House demolition services typically include single-family homes, garages, sheds, and small commercial buildings.
Is a permit required for house demolition? Yes, permits are generally needed and must be obtained before starting demolition work.
What should property owners do before demolition? Clear the area of personal belongings and ensure utilities are disconnected as per local regulations.
How is debris managed after demolition? Debris is usually removed and disposed of according to local waste management guidelines.
